摘    要:基于有限元法计算传动轴的固有频率和振型,运用试验模态技术对传动轴进行模态分析,试验结果验证了有限元模型的可靠性。在此基础上,对传动轴总成进行约束模态有限元分析,可作为后续研究的基础。

Modal Analysis of Drive Shaft Based on ANSYS Workbench

Abstract:The inherent frequency and vibrant types of a drive shaft were calculated by using finite element method.The modal of drive shaft was analyzed by using the test modal technology.The reliability of finite element models was validated by experimental results.Then,constrained modal was calculated with the finite element analysis of drive shaft assembly and it lays the foundation for further research.
